        Leans for the first night of my weekly challenge:

        Mets/Cardinals Over total 9.5
        The Mets have been terribly inconsistent and the Cardinals haven’t played since Saturday thanks to Sunday night’s rainout in Chicago. Both teams will be batty tonight, which is why I like the high number in this game. .

        Perez was embarrassed in his first start of the season at Cincinnati, as he was tagged for eight runs, five hits and five walks in 4-1/3 innings. Though he looked solid his next time out, Tony La Russa will have his troops fully knowledgeable of the scouting report on Perez and what to look for. New York has lost five of Perez’s last six outings against the N.L. Central and four of his last five starts against the Redbirds. As for Wellemeyer, St. Louis is just 3-6 in the right-hander’s last nine trips to the hill, and have also lost nine of his last 13 outings at home - including four straight as a home underdog.

        We have the edge inside the numbers, as the over is 9-1-2 in Perez’s last 12 starts and 4-0-1 in his last five when the team’s ordering room service, while the high number is 5-0-1 the last six meetings between these squads and 4-0-1 in the last five clashes that have taken place at Busch Stadium.


        San Diego Padres ML -125

        Some people wanted to right off San Diego Padres pitcher Jake Peavy before the regular season started. He’s made no secret of his desire to play elsewhere and he pretty much stunk it up in the World Baseball Classic.

        But, so far this season Peavy has once again delivered a Peavy-like performance.

        He’s 2-1 this season with a 3.98 ERA with 23 strikeouts in 20 1/3 innings of work. Tonight against NL West rival San Francisco, the Padres will get over once again behind the arm of Peavy.

        Over his last 12 starts on the road with the team favored between -110 and -150, San Diego is 10-2 and the team has won 8 of his last 11 road starts playing against a team with a losing record, like the Giants.

        Also, for his career, in 24 starts against San Francisco, Peavy is 12-8 with a 3.30 ERA. Consider also when these two last played, in a three-game set in San Diego April 10-12, the Padres swept the Giants, with Peavy getting the Game 2 win as he struck out 10 and gave up three earned runs in 8 1/3 innings of work in the Pads’ 6-3 win.

        In that series, the Padres outscored San Francisco 19-7 and held the Giants to no more than three runs in any game.

        Also, San Francisco is only 2-7 its last 9 games against the NL West and only has 9 wins in its last 33 games when installed as a home underdog.

        Keep in mind, too, the reputation of Giants’ scheduled starting pitcher Matt Cain. In his last 10 starts against San Diego, the Giants are 1-9 and have not won any of his last four home starts against the Pads.

        Tonight, Peavy will be his dominant self and shut down the Giants.

        Detroit/LAA Over total 8.5


        Lots of action coming in on the side tonight, so we'll stick with the total here, playing it "safe" with the OVER. The OVER has hit in seven of the last 10 Angels games, and if you look at their home games so far this season you see totals of 9, 9, 9, 10, 10 and 3. Just once in six home games has the TOTAL gone under today's number. Anaheim scores an average of 4.3 runs per game at home and three of those games were against Boston ace pitchers. Detroit has played seven road games thus far and the totals look like this: 10, 2, 9, 8, 6, 9, and 17. Not as convincing, but still OVER our total tonight four out of those seven games. Detroit is facing Jered Weaver, who was knocked around for 10 hits and 4 ER in five innings vs. Seattle in his last outing, including two HRs. I realize Armando Gallaraga is pitching very well right now, but I'm still not convinced he can keep this offense down for 7 innings tonight. The Angels score in bunches, and all it's going to take for us tonight is a big inning or two and the OVER will cash in easily.
